The fog is back, and so is the fear. Netflix India has officially dropped the high-octane trailer for Kohrra Season 2, bringing back the gritty “Punjabi Noir” atmosphere that redefined Indian crime thrillers. Released on January 29, 2026, the trailer introduces a haunting new case that promises to keep audiences on the edge of their seats.

A New Face of Justice in Dalerpura

The trailer for the new season is here! It introduces Mona Singh as a tough police officer named Dhanwant Kaur. She teams up with Barun Sobti, who returns as the popular character Amarpal Garundi.

Together, they are trying to solve the mysterious murder of a girl named Preet Bajwa. Here is what makes the story interesting:

  • The Mystery: The crime scene shows bloody footprints going into the room, but none coming out.
  • The Suspects: Everyone seems guilty, including family members and a character played by Rannvijay Singha, who might be involved in a blackmail plot.
  • The Setting: In the small town of Dalerpura, it looks like everyone is hiding a dark secret.

Basically, it is a classic murder mystery with a scary, supernatural twist.

Save the Date

Mark your calendars! The mystery unfolds when Kohrra Season 2 premieres on February 11, 2026, exclusively on Netflix.

  • Cast: Mona Singh, Barun Sobti, Rannvijay Singha, Anurag Arora, and Pooja Bhamrrah.
  • Directed by: Sudip Sharma and Faisal Rahman.
